How to Maintain Your Concrete Coating's Durability

To guarantee the longevity and performance of concrete coatings, proper maintenance practices are required. Routine cleaning is vital; vacuuming or sweeping gets rid of dirt and debris that can scratch the surface. For intensive cleaning, a soft detergent combined with water can successfully remove stains without harming the coating. It is advisable to avoid abrasive chemicals that may damage the finish.

Furthermore, handling spills without delay helps prevent potential discoloration or damage. Using mats in high-traffic areas can minimize wear and tear, safeguarding the coating's appearance. Regular inspections are also vital; inspecting for any signs of chipping or peeling enables timely repairs, providing long-term durability.

Finally, re-establishing a shielding sealant every several years can improve the coating's durability to wear. By following these care instructions, the quality of the concrete coating can be preserved, guaranteeing it remains both functional and aesthetically pleasing for years to come.

What Are the Top Tips for Selecting Concrete Coating?

Picking the right concrete coating necessitates meticulous consideration of various factors to secure optimal performance and longevity. Initially, one should assess the specific environment where the coating will be applied. Indoor applications often require coatings that resist stains and chemicals, while outdoor coatings must withstand UV exposure and fluctuating weather conditions.

Following this, durability is essential; choosing a coating that ensures resistance to scratches and collisions is vital for high-traffic areas. In addition, color and finish options should complement the desired aesthetic; glossy finishes can boost light reflection, while matte finishes may create a more understated look.

In conclusion, engaging professionals can provide valuable insights into the best products available, guaranteeing that the chosen coating meets both practical and aesthetic expectations. By assessing these factors thoroughly, individuals can secure a flooring solution that is both elegant and durable.

What Is the Timeframe for the Concrete Coating Installation Process?

Installing concrete coatings usually requires 1-3 days, depending on elements like the dimensions of the space, specific coating system utilized, and climate factors. Adequate curing time is critical for optimal longevity.

Can I Apply Concrete Coating Myself or Hire a Professional?

One can apply concrete coating on their own, assuming they have the essential skills and tools; however, engaging a professional provides superior results, as experts are proficient in application techniques and can stop potential pitfalls during the process.

What Color and Pattern Options Are Available for Concrete Coating?

Various colors and patterns are available for concrete coating, including monochromatic tones, stains, and decorative finishes. Favored selections include organic shades, bold colors, and distinctive textures, enabling customization to match individual aesthetic preferences and styles.

Does Concrete Coating Become Slippery When Wet?

Concrete coating can be slippery when wet, depending on the texture and finish applied. Manufacturers often offer anti-slip additives or textured surfaces to enhance safety, which helps view details reduce slipping hazards in wet environments.

How Might Concrete Coating Impact Indoor Air Quality?

Concrete coating can enhance indoor air quality by lessening dust, allergens, and contaminants. The impermeable surface inhibits moisture buildup, which decreases mold growth, ultimately contributing to a cleaner and healthier indoor environment for occupants.
